33cl bottle. Gusher!! A dark brown beer with a huge good lasting beige head. Aroma of chocolate, hazelnuts and roasted malt. Taste of hazelnuts, dark roasted malt, chocolate, dry roasted bitter finish. Good!

Bottle @ tasting with Roelzie1986, TomHendriksen and Inoven. Dark brown to black color, average sized off-white to beige head. Aroma is malts, earthy, grainy. Meh. Not nice. Taste malts, grainy, dusty, earthy and dull. Hazelnuts in the background. Somewhat sweet and somewhat bitter. Hmm not great imo.

Black color, beige head with medium retention. Aroma is roasty with a high presence of coffee notes. Flavor is slightly bittery, roasty, coffee notes and some chocolate. Light bitterness in the final, roasted malts, slightly watery mouthfeel.
